{"product_id":"bell-beaker-culture-in-all-its-forms","title":"Bell Beaker Culture In All Its Forms","description":"\u003ci\u003eThe Bell Beaker Culture in All its Forms \u003c\/i\u003econtains the proceedings of the 22nd meeting of the ‘Archéologie et Gobelets’ Association which took place in Geneva, Switzerland in January 2021. The book is structured in three parts: \u003ci\u003eArchaeological Material \u003c\/i\u003edemonstrates how ceramics, lithics, wrist guards, and metal artifacts contribute to our understanding of the Bell Beaker Culture. \u003ci\u003eFunerary Archaeology and Anthropology \u003c\/i\u003econsiders how the particular context of death and the human skeleton can be employed to gain information on Bell Beaker populations. The final section, \u003ci\u003eReconstructing Bell Beaker Society\u003c\/i\u003e, builds upon archaeological evidence to discuss site interpretations as well as the wide-reaching topics of ritual, culture, and symbolism.
